Yea, slap a set of pipes on a banshee and your untouchable by any other quad that is only piped ( a LT 500 will be pretty close, but the Rappy and DS are HISTORY!)... The banshee really comes alive with pipes!

As far as reliability, i have a friend with a 95 that is still on the top end and it runs good still. Lots of high speed trail riding and rock climbing... Another guy has a 96 with the same top-end. Only rebuilt it to freshen it up, still ran fine. I went 3 years on mine unitl I broke a ring. In other words, they are reliable(hell id say way more reliable than a Raptor you should have seen all the Rappy's broke down during FSW!!! I wont even go there with a certain buddies red Raptor...

If you dont have problem with basic maintanance, then there is only one choice THE BANSHEE! If you want to put about $3000 into the suspension, just so it wont tip over, get a Raptor. Also you need to put another 2000 into the motor just to run with a Banshee! You might want to talk to BattoutaHell, he bought a Raptor, then a Banshee. Ask him which one he rides more!

Uhhhhhhhh.........thanks for throwing me into the mix here rk.

Well, the raptor is for sale, so draw your own conclusions. But to be fair it has been ultra reliable and a great machine.

But it does not get ridden very much at all. The banshee is my favorite and is faster. I have most of the bolt on mods to my shee and it will outrun my other bikes up sand mtn utah by about 10-15 bike lengths with my fat butt at the controls and my lighter friends on my other machines.

The only problem I am having now is that I want to mod the banshee even more, and it is driving me nuts. Just cant decide what to do next.

I am keeping the DS though, I need something that is not too wild for my wife to ride. If it were just for me, I would keep this banshee as is, and purchase another banshee to make the wild ride for hillshooting and drag racing.
